3. Where the leverage sits
Perpetual funding runs at 3.23% annualised, so shorts are paying longs to keep their positions open. Funding is a crowding tax: the more one-sided the book, the more it costs to stay on that side, and the more likely the weakest hands there get squeezed out. Open interest stands at $1.3 M — that is the size of the leveraged book that has to be closed eventually.
